                    | Non-Competitive Promotions | 
              
                |  | 
                
                    |  | 
              
                  | All officers who meet Training and Experience (T & E) requirements become eligible
                      for noncompetitive temporary promotion consideration to the Senior Assistant (O-3)
                      grade based on an administrative review process. Additionally, Medical and Dental
                      officers who meet T & E requirements (and minimum 6 month current tour Time-in-Service
                      (TIS) requirement) become eligible for noncompetitive temporary promotion consideration
                      to the Full grade (O-4). Note: In each instance, certain administrative requirements
                      must be met and they are: | 
                
                    |  | 
                
                    | - No pending or Adverse Actions - A current satisfactory COER (if required)
 - A current National Agency Checks and
                        Inquiries (NACI) security clearance
 - Must meet OFRD readiness standards (exempt
                        the first year of active duty)
 | 
                
                    |  | 
                
                    | All necessary documentation must be received in OCCO before the officer will receive
                        the non-competitive promotion.  Officers eligible for non-competitive promotion
                        are reviewed administratively and are then promoted if all criteria are met. 
                        Officers eligible for non-competitive promotion are not reviewed by a promotion
                        board, unless the Surgeon General determines an officer’s record is to be reviewed
                        by a board. | 
                
                    |  | 
                
                    | Non-competitive temporary promotions may be effective on the first day of the month
                        following the date upon which the officer attains eligibility for promotion provided
                        that all requirements are met and all necessary documentation is received by OCCO.
                        In each instance, when requirements are met and all necessary documentation is received
                        in OCCO, officers will be notified of the promotion via a personnel order (P.O.)
                        A copy will also be scanned and indexed into the Pink Section of the eOPF. |

                    | Officers who would like to calculate future temporary or permanent promotion eligibility,
                        should click on the link below to see eligibility requirements. All the dates that
                        are needed to calculate eligibility (i.e., T & E, promotion credit, seniority
                        credit, etc.) can be located in the secure area on an officer’s PIR (Promotion Information
                        Report). For temporary promotion eligibility an officer must meet all three requirements
                        (T & E, Time-in-Service, and Time-in-Grade) to be eligible for promotion. The
                        eligibility date is the first day of the month following the date the officer meets
                        the last of all three requirements. |
